Effective Techniques for Clearing Snow from Solar Panels
Choosing the Right Tools
When it comes to removing snow from solar panels, having the right tools can make all the difference. Here’s a list of common tools you might consider:
- Soft-bristle broom: Ideal for gently sweeping off snow without scratching the panels.
- Roof rake: A long-handled tool that allows you to reach high panels safely from the ground.
- Heated cables: These can be installed on the panels to melt snow and ice, preventing accumulation.
- Snow shovel: A lightweight option for larger accumulations, but use it with caution to avoid damage.
Step-by-Step Snow Removal Process
Clearing snow from your solar panels doesn’t have to be a daunting task. Follow these steps for effective snow removal:
- Assess the situation: Before you start, check the amount of snow on the panels. If it’s a light dusting, it may melt away on its own.
- Choose a sunny day: If possible, wait for a sunny day to remove snow, as the sun can help melt the snow and make the process easier.
- Use a soft-bristle broom: Gently sweep the snow off the panels, starting from the top and working your way down. Avoid using hard or sharp objects that could scratch the surface.
- Consider a roof rake: For heavier snow, use a roof rake from the ground to push the snow off the panels without climbing on the roof.
- Install heated cables: If you live in an area with frequent heavy snow, consider installing heated cables to prevent snow accumulation.

Challenges and Limitations
While keeping solar panels clear of snow is essential, there are challenges to consider:
- Safety Risks: Climbing on roofs or using ladders can be dangerous. Always prioritize safety and consider hiring professionals if you’re unsure.
- Time-Consuming: Depending on the amount of snow, clearing panels can be a time-consuming task, especially after heavy snowfall.
- Potential Damage: Using the wrong tools or techniques can scratch or damage the panels, leading to costly repairs.
Comparative Overview of Snow Removal Methods
Here’s a quick comparison of different snow removal methods:
| Method | Pros | Cons |
|---|---|---|
| Soft-bristle broom | Gentle on panels, easy to use | Requires manual effort |
| Roof rake | Safe from the ground, effective for heavy snow | Can be cumbersome to handle |
| Heated cables | Prevents snow accumulation, low maintenance | Higher upfront installation cost |
| Snow shovel | Effective for large amounts of snow | Risk of scratching panels, requires caution |

Myth Debunked: Snow and Solar Panels
A common myth is that solar panels are ineffective in winter due to snow. In reality, solar panels can still generate electricity even when covered in snow, albeit at a reduced rate. The key is to remove the snow to maximize their efficiency. Interestingly, solar panels can also absorb sunlight and generate heat, which can help melt snow faster than you might expect.
